?? Tricky Concept in SQL: NULL Values

Understanding NULL values in SQL is essential for crafting precise and efficient queries. NULL represents the absence of a value, posing unique challenges and considerations in database management.

?? Comparison with NULL: Standard comparison operators like "=", "<", ">" don't yield expected results with NULL. Instead, use "IS NULL" or "IS NOT NULL" for accurate evaluations.

?? Handling NULL in WHERE Clauses: When filtering data, be mindful of NULL values. Utilize "IS NULL" or "IS NOT NULL" to include or exclude NULL values as needed.

?? Aggregate Functions and NULL: Aggregate functions like SUM(), AVG(), COUNT() ignore NULL values in calculations. This behavior demands careful consideration to avoid unexpected outcomes.

?? NULL in Joins: NULL values in join operations can impact result sets. Understanding how NULL affects joins ensures accurate query outcomes.

?? Default Values and NULL: While default values can prevent NULLs, judicious use of NULL values may be more meaningful in certain contexts.

?? NULL in Indexes and Constraints: Considerations for NULL values extend to index structures and column constraints, impacting database integrity and performance.
